Taboo Tuesday 2004 (Raw)
2004-10-19, Bradley Center, Milwaukee, Wisconsin, USA
All of the matches were decided by an on-line vote by fans.
- Intercontinental championship:
Shelton Benjamin def. Chris Jericho (ch)
Shelton Benjamin (37.48 %) beat 14 other possible challengers
in the vote:
Batista (20.11 %), Coach (7.01 %),
Christian (6.69 %), Rhyno (5.77 %),
Maven (4.23 %), Regal (3.81 %),
Hurricane (3.77 %), Tyson Tomko (2.49 %),
Tajiri (2.36 %), Steven Richards (2.24 %),
Val Venis (1.69 %), Rosey (1.10 %),
Chuck Palumbo (0.68 %), Rodney Mack (0.58 %),
- Women's championship, Fulfill your fantasy battle royal:
Trish Stratus (ch) def. Victoria, Nidia, Stacy Kiebler, Gail Kim, Jazz,
Molly Holly
The fans chose school girl outfits (53.10 %) over
French maid outfits (30.03 %) and
nurse outfits (16.87 %).
- Weapons of choice match:
Gene Snitsky def. Kane
Chains (40.84 %) were chosen as the weapon of choice over
steel chairs (29.93 %) and lead pipes (29.24 %).
- Eugene def. Eric Bischoff.
As a result Bischoff got his head shaved bald (58.73 %).
The other options were that the
loser would wear a dress for a month (20.77 %), or the
loser would be the winner's servant (20.50 %).
- World tag team championship:
Chris Benoit def La Resistance (ch)
Chris Benoit's partner, Edge, walked out of the match.
Chris Benoit (27.86 %) and Edge (33.42 %) went up
against Shawn Michaels (38.72 %) in the vote for who would
challenge Triple H for the world heavyweight championship. Michaels
won, and as a result Benoit and Edge were to team together to
challenge for the tag team championships.
- Lingerie pillow fight:
Christy def. Carmella
Raw Diva Search winner, Christy defeated runner-up Carmella by pinfall
in this lingerie pillow fight (56.48 %).
The other choices for the match were
evening gown match (33.22 %) and
aerobics challenge (10.30 %).
- World heavyweight championship:
Triple H (ch) def Shawn Michaels.
The other possible contenders were Chris Benoit and
Edge (see tag team championship match above).
- Steel cage match:
Randy Orton def Ric Flair.
Steel cage (68 %) was chosen over
falls count anywhere (20 %) and
submission match (12 %).
